Gunfire Erupts at Baltimore Block Party, Leaving 2 Dead and 28 Injured

Gunfire erupted at a block party in Baltimore on Sunday, turning a festive occasion into a tragic and chaotic scene. The incident resulted in the deaths of two individuals and left 28 others wounded, with three in critical condition. The shooting took place just after 12:30 a.m. in the Brooklyn Homes area of the city.

During a press conference at the scene, Baltimore Police Department acting Commissioner Richard Worley revealed that there were a total of 30 victims. Nine victims were transported by ambulance, while 20 victims walked into nearby hospitals seeking treatment for their injuries.

An 18-year-old woman was found dead at the scene, while a 20-year-old man was pronounced dead at a hospital shortly after. The tragedy unfolded amidst gatherings across the country in celebration of the upcoming July Fourth holiday.

Mayor Brandon Scott Vows to Bring the Perpetrators to Justice

Mayor Brandon Scott expressed his determination to hold those responsible accountable for their actions. He stated, “We will not stop until we find you, and we will find you. Until then, I hope that every single breath you take, that you think about the lives that you took, think about the lives that you impacted here tonight.”

No arrests have been made thus far, and Mayor Scott urged anyone with information to come forward and assist the investigators in locating the “cowards” responsible for the shooting.

Lakell Nelson, a witness at the scene, described the terrifying moments when the shots rang out. She recounted how two young women approached her, revealing that they had been shot. Determined to help, Nelson quickly drove them to the nearest hospital, disregarding traffic lights in her urgency to get them medical attention.

Authorities emphasized the extensive nature of the crime scene, acknowledging that it will take time for detectives to thoroughly investigate the incident. They urged the public to treat this tragedy with empathy and compassion, as they would want their own communities to be treated in times of mourning.

As the investigation continues, the aftermath of the shooting was evident with officers still present at the scene, surrounded by police tape. The area was strewn with abandoned folding tables and plastic cups, remnants of the festivities that were abruptly interrupted by the violence.

This incident adds to the ongoing efforts of federal prosecutors in Baltimore to combat violent crime in the city. While there has been a decrease in homicides and shootings compared to last year, authorities remain committed to aggressively targeting repeat violent offenders.
